Abstract

Ataxia-telangiectasia is an autosomal recessive disease characterized by progressive cerebellar ataxia, oculocutaneous telangiectasia, immunodeficiency, high incidence of cancer, and increased sensitivity to ionizing radiation. The authors report a case of dysgerminoma in a child with high α-fetoprotein, CA125 and β-human chorionic gonadotropin, who has been followed-up for ataxia-telangiectasia for 2 years.
